Is it possible to prevent mGBA from creating the mGBA folder on the root of the sd and use sd:/3ds/mgba as default folder?
No, mGBA needs the mGBA folder found on the root of the SD card. The two files that have to be there are config.ini and log.
You can move your bios , saves , savestates , screenshots , and roms folders in /3ds/mgba/ directory.
Open up config.ini with Programmer's Notepad. Under [ports.3ds], add or modify the following lines:
Code:
savestatePath=/3ds/mgba/savestates/
screenshotPath=/3ds/mgba/screenshots/
savegamePath=/3ds/mgba/saves/
lastDirectory=/3ds/mgba/roms/
This will direct the latest mGBA v0.7.0 nightly build to associate your savestates, screenshots, saves, and roms folders to those found in /3ds/mgba/. Name and place these folders however you choose to match the code written in config.ini . Remember to move your actual folders containing the roms, saves, savestates, screenshots, etc. to that location. You can also put in bios files if you choose.
Code:
gba.bios=/3ds/mgba/gba_bios/[your gba bios name].bin
gb.bios=/3ds/mgba/gb_bios/[your gb bios name].bin
gbc.bios=/3ds/mgba/gbc_bios/[your gbc bios name].bin
sgb.bios=/3ds/mgba/sgb_bios/[your sgb bios name].bin
You cannot delete the mGBA folder but can elect to make it hidden on Windows.
Last edited by TurdPooCharger,